What must all living things have? The seven characteristics of life include: responsiveness to the environment; growth and change; ability to reproduce; have a metabolism and breathe; maintain homeostasis; being made of cells; and. passing traits onto offspring. What is an example of electrical energy to mechanical energy? Many devices are used to convert mechanical energy to or from other forms of energy, e.g. an electric motor converts electrical energy to mechanical energy, an electric generator converts mechanical energy into electrical energy and a heat engine converts heat energy to mechanical energy. What is the first law of motion called?
What is the first law of motion called? The property of a body to remain at rest or to remain in motion with constant velocity is called inertia.
